The 10-bit DAC53701 and 8-bit DAC43701 (DACx3701) are a pin-compatible family of buffered voltage-output smart digital-to-analog converters (DACs). These devices consume very low power, and are available in a tiny 8-pin WSON package. The feature set combined with the tiny package and low power make the DACx3701 an excellent choice for applications such as appliance door fade-in fade-out, processorless LED dimming with PWM input, general-purpose bias point generation, voltage margining and scaling, PWM signal generation, and medical alarm tone generation. These devices have nonvolatile memory (NVM), an internal reference, a PMBus-compatible I2C interface, and a general-purpose input. The DACx3701 operates with either an internal reference or with the power supply as a reference, and provides a full-scale output of 1.8 V to 5.5 V. The DACx3701 are smart DAC devices because of their advanced integrated features. With force-sense output, GPI based function trigger, medical alarm, PWM output, and NVM capabilities, smart DACs enable system performance and control without the use of software.
